1,先删掉classes文件,创建一个新的空白classes文件夹,选择该文件夹点击右键“TortoiseSVN->添加到忽略列表”。
2、禁止Eclipse把SVN信息编译到classes里
(1)在Eclipse中配置“Java Build Path->Source->Source 展开里面的项目
(2)选中 Excluded,点击 Edit 按钮
(3)在 Exclusion patterns 中点击 Add 按钮
输入 **/.svn/**
保存即可
这样在编译的时候就可以过滤掉.svn文件了
![Y`BE8(V4F_{PO]W(`A0RW)R.png](http://192.168.19.14:88/attachments/month_1610/16102815121700e05b5b6290bc.png)
上面任一种都可
------------------------------------------------------------------------------------------------------
2013年3月7日补充如下
如果上面的方法都不行,那么可以考虑用下面的方法来设置一下。
设置svn:ignore属性
在本地工作根目录上,右键 -> TortosieSVN -> Properties来设置svn:ignore属性,设置规则如下:
.myeclipse
.settings
.settings/*
.classpath
*/classes
*/classes/*
如下图:
添加到忽略列表里即可。
本文介绍了如何在Eclipse中排除SVN文件不被编译到classes目录下,包括删除classes文件夹、设置忽略列表及配置Java Build Path等方法。
![20140307131931 [svn不提交classes文件夹下的文件][SVN不交付classes解决方案]-飞网](https://i-blog.csdnimg.cn/blog_migrate/5a0ff5740a81c14aa14beef5ede13716.png)
1093

被折叠的 条评论
为什么被折叠?



